Senior Software Architect

3 weeks ago


bangalore, India Halma plc Full time

About HalmaHalma is a global group of life-saving technologies companies, driven by a clear purpose. We are an FTSE 100 company with headquarters in the UK and operations in 23 countries, including regional hubs in India, China, Brazil, and the US.Our diverse group of nearly 50 global companies specialize in market leading technologies that push the boundaries of science and technology.For the last 42 years, the combination of our purpose, strategy, people, DNA and sustainable business model has resulted in record long-term growth in revenues and profits and an increase in dividend by ≥ 5% every year– an achievement unrivalled by any company listed on the London Stock Exchange.We have a team of over 250 professionals representing commercial, digital and support functions across our seven offices in India, two in Bengaluru and one each in Delhi, Mumbai, Thanjavur, Ahmedabad and Vadodara.Why join us?We offer a safe and respectful workplace, where everyone can be who they ‘REALLY’ are, feel free to bring their whole selves to work and use their unique talents, knowledge, expertise, experiences, and backgrounds to create meaningful outcomes.We nurture entrepreneurial spirits and empower them to think beyond the possibilities, to discover, shape and build their own unique stories. We promote and support non-linear career growth for the right talent.We are simple, humble and approachable, and we believe in leadership at all levels to bring our purpose to life. Everyone at Halma India makes an impact, and so do you when you join usAbout Halma Company CenTrakCenTrak brings high quality, reliable and affordable real-time location technology to healthcare. Company helps healthcare facilities create a safe and efficient healthcare environment through the deployment of the industry’s leading real-time location system (RTLS). More than a hospital tracking system – CenTrak provide actionable location and environmental condition data across the entire healthcare enterprise.The company's head office is in Pennsylvania, USA, with a regional office in Belgium.URL: https://centrak.com/Roles & ResponsibilitiesLead the architecture, design, and development of SaaS-based cloud applications using C# .NET, Nest.JS, and Angular. Design and implement event-based microservice architectures on AWS, ensuring high scalability and reliability. Apply Domain-Driven Design (DDD) and operational design principles to build robust and maintainable systems. Utilize Test-Driven Development (TDD) and Behavior-Driven Development (BDD) methodologies to ensure high-quality software delivery. Create and document high-level and low-level designs for software architecture. Ensure application security by implementing best practices and conducting regular security audits. Optimize application performance to ensure efficient and responsive user experiences. Collaborate with cross-functional teams to define, design, and ship new features. Mentor and guide junior developers, fostering a culture of continuous learning and improvement. Conduct code reviews, ensuring adherence to best practices and coding standards. Work on all tiers of the application, including frontend, backend, and middleware. Optimize SQL and NoSQL databases for performance, scalability, and reliability. Stay updated with emerging technologies and industry trends to drive innovation within the organization. Experience12+ years of experience in software development, with a focus on SaaS-based cloud applications.Critical Success FactorsExpertise in .NET, Nest.JS, and Angular frameworks. Proven experience in designing and implementing event-based microservice architectures using AWS. Strong knowledge of Domain-Driven Design (DDD) and operational design principles. Hands-on experience across all application tiers: frontend, backend, and middleware. Proficiency in SQL and NoSQL databases. Excellent problem-solving skills and the ability to work in a fast-paced environment. Strong communication and leadership skills. Experience with DevOps practices and tools. Knowledge of containerization technologies such as Docker and Kubernetes. Familiarity with CI/CD pipelines and automated testing frameworks. Experience with Agile/Scrum methodologies. Academic QualificationBachelor’s or master’s degree in computer science, Engineering, or a related field.



  • Bangalore, India Nilasu consulting Full time

    Job Title: Senior Software ArchitectAbout the role:We are seeking a seasoned Senior Software Architect to lead the design and development of our software systems. The ideal candidate will have a strong background in software engineering, excellent leadership skills, and the ability to mentor and guide other engineers.Responsibilities:Designing and developing...


  • Bangalore, India Human Forte Full time

    Job Title: Senior Software ArchitectJob Summary:We are seeking a highly skilled Senior Software Architect to join our team at Human Forte. As a Senior Software Architect, you will be responsible for designing and developing the architecture of our web UI, creating technical roadmaps, and mentoring technical team members.Responsibilities:Design and develop...


  • Bangalore, India HyrEzy Talent Solutions Full time

    Job Title: Senior Software ArchitectAbout the role: We are seeking an experienced Senior Software Architect to lead our software development team. The ideal candidate will have a strong background in software design and architecture, with expertise in Python/Django.Responsibilities:Collaborate with the development team to design and develop software...


  • Bangalore/Pune, India Gionik Human Capital Solutions Full time

    Job Title: Senior ArchitectJob Summary:We are seeking a highly experienced Senior Architect to join our team at Gionik Human Capital Solutions. As a Senior Architect, you will be responsible for designing and implementing software solutions that meet the needs of our clients.Key Responsibilities:Design and develop software solutions using Python and C...

  • Senior Data Architect

    2 weeks ago


    Bangalore, India d2kss software services private limited Full time

    Job Title: Senior Data ArchitectJob Summary:We are seeking a skilled Senior Data Architect to join our team at d2kss software services private limited. The successful candidate will have hands-on experience in designing and developing data integration solutions using Azure Data Factory, Azure functions, and Data lake.Key Responsibilities:Design and develop...


  • Bangalore, India Rigel networks Full time

    Job Title: Senior Software ArchitectAbout the Role:Rigel networks is seeking a highly skilled Senior Software Architect to lead our cloud and front-end development team. As a key member of our engineering team, you will be responsible for designing, developing, and managing scalable cloud-based services on AWS or Azure. Your expertise in JavaScript and React...


  • Bangalore, India Wizzgeeks private limited Full time

    Job Title : Sr. Software ArchitectExperience : 6-9 YearsLocation : BangaloreResponsibilities :We are seeking a highly skilled Senior Software Architect to join our team at Wizzgeeks private limited. As a key member of our software development team, you will be responsible for defining software requirements for various features in our DNG platform.You will...


  • Bangalore, India Intuit Full time

    Job SummaryWe are seeking a highly skilled Senior Software Architect to lead our software engineering team at Intuit. As a key member of our technology leadership team, you will be responsible for designing and architecting critical platform services, ensuring engineering and operational excellence, and driving innovation in software development.Key...


  • Bangalore, India Dashhire Full time

    Job Title: Senior Software ArchitectAbout the Role:We are seeking a seasoned Senior Software Architect with a strong background in mobile app development, particularly in the Android ecosystem. The ideal candidate will have a proven track record in shaping product offerings, designing robust app architectures, driving technical excellence, and mentoring...


  • Bangalore, India ConsultBae Full time

    Job Title: Senior Java Software ArchitectAbout the RoleWe are seeking a skilled Senior Java Software Architect to lead our software development team in designing and implementing high-performance, scalable Java applications. The ideal candidate will have deep expertise in Java architecture, hands-on experience with Java Beans, Servlets, and JavaScript, and a...


  • Bangalore, India Human Forte Full time

    Responsibilities: As a Senior Software Architect at Human Forte, you will be responsible for understanding the current technology stack and identifying the requirements for a new web UI. You will own and develop the architectural design of the web UI, creating and maintaining technical roadmaps, blueprints, and structural diagrams. Additionally, you will...


  • Bangalore, India Creeno Solutions Pvt ltd Full time

    We are seeking a highly experienced Senior Software Architect to lead the development of our software solutions. As a key member of our team, you will be responsible for designing and implementing complex software architectures using Python, Flutter, and AI/ML technologies. Your expertise in software development, leadership, and technical strategy will...


  • Bangalore, India People Gamut HR SOlutions Full time

    Job Title: Senior Java Software ArchitectWe are seeking a highly skilled and experienced Senior Java Software Architect to join our team. As a key member of our technology organization, you will be responsible for designing and implementing large-scale software systems using Java.Key Responsibilities:Design and implement software architectures for complex...


  • Bangalore, India Wizzgeeks private limited Full time

    Job Title : Sr. Software ArchitectExperience : 6-9 YearsLocation : BangaloreResponsibilities :We are seeking a highly skilled Senior Software Architect to join our team at Wizzgeeks Private Limited. As a key member of our software development team, you will be responsible for defining software requirements for a given feature in DNG, designing software...


  • Bangalore, India HyrEzy Talent Solutions Full time

    Job Title: Senior Software ArchitectWe are seeking a highly skilled Senior Software Architect to join our team. As a key member of our engineering team, you will be responsible for designing and developing software systems using various Microsoft technologies.Key Responsibilities:Design and develop software systems that meet architecture...


  • Bangalore, India Wizzgeeks private limited Full time

    Job Title : Senior Software ArchitectExperience : 6-9 YearsLocation : BangaloreResponsibilities :Define software requirements for a given feature in DNG.Define software architecture (static and dynamic architecture) in Rhapsody.Model ADAS applications in Vector PREEvision & DaVinci Developer.Define Strategic processes for embedded software...


  • Bangalore Metropolitan Area, India Ericsson India Global Services Pvt Ltd Full time

    At Ericsson India Global Services Pvt Ltd, we are seeking a highly skilled Senior Software Architect to join our team.The Role As a Senior Software Architect, you will be responsible for leading the design, creation, and implementation of a suite of software solutions. Your key responsibilities will include:Designing and developing well-structured,...


  • Bangalore, India Coders Brain Technology Private Limited Full time

    Job DescriptionJob Title: Senior AI Software ArchitectJob Summary: We are seeking an experienced Senior AI Software Architect to lead our AI engineering team in designing and developing cutting-edge AI solutions. The ideal candidate will have a strong background in AI, software architecture, and team leadership.Key Responsibilities:Design and develop...


  • Bangalore, India MAKE IT REAL TECH LTD Full time

    At Make It Real Tech Ltd, we're looking for a seasoned Senior Software Architect to join our team. In this role, you'll be responsible for defining and maintaining the overall architectural vision of our software systems. This involves setting and enforcing best practices, design patterns, standards, and guidelines to ensure consistent, high-quality software...


  • Bangalore, India Squareroot Consulting Pvt Ltd. Full time

    We are seeking a highly skilled Senior Software Architect to join our team at Squareroot Consulting Pvt Ltd. The ideal candidate will have a strong background in software development and a passion for designing and building high-performance systems.Key ResponsibilitiesDesign and develop scalable and secure software systemsLead a team of engineers in the...